What is an Island Cooker Hood?
An island cooker hood, likewise known as a ceiling-mounted range hood, is specifically developed to be installed above an island or a cooking surface area that is not adjacent to a wall. Unlike standard wall-mounted hoods, island hoods offer unblocked ventilation and develop a focal point in the kitchen, weding kind and function.

Picking the Right Island Cooker Hood
Picking the perfect island cooker hood for a kitchen involves thinking about several aspects. Here are some crucial tips to assist property owners:
Size: The hood must be at least as large as the cooktop below it, ideally extending a couple of inches beyond the edges. Standards suggest 24 inches of hood width for a basic 30-inch cooktop.
Suction Power: Measured in cubic feet per minute (CFM), the hood's power should align with the cooking frequency and approaches utilized. For heavier cooking, a CFM of 600 or more is suggested.
Style: Consider the kitchen design and materials. The hood needs to complement existing elements for a cohesive look.
Sound Level: Look for hoods with lower sones (a step of sound) for quieter operation, especially for those who cook frequently.
Filters: Choose in between baffle, mesh, or charcoal filters depending on ducted or ductless setups. Baffle filters tend to be more durable and reliable for heavy cooking.
FAQ About Island Cooker Hoods
Q1: How do I clean my island cooker hood?A: Cleaning depends upon the type of filters utilized. Many baffle filters can be washed in a dishwashing machine, while mesh filters require to be soaked in soapy water. Routine cleaning(on a monthly basis)is recommended to maintain performance. Q2: Can an island cooker hood be installed in
a lower ceiling?A: Yes, however it's necessary to select a more compact model to prevent
obstructing sight lines. The hood needs to be installed a minimum of 30-36 inches above the cooking surface area for Best Cooker Hood Cooker Extraction Hoods Hoods (Git.Lolpro11.Me) security and performance. Q3: Are all island cooker hoods loud?A: No, producers have made advancements in sound dampening technology. Hoods differ in noise levels, so it's vital to
examine the specs before buying. Q4: How frequently must I replace the filters?A: The frequency of filter replacement varies based upon usage. Charcoal filters typically require replacing every 3-6 months,
while metal filters can last several years if appropriately cleaned. Q5: Do island cooker hoods require expert installation?A: While DIY installation is possible for some designs, professional setup is suggested to make sure correct fitting and ventilation, specifically for ducted systems. In
